package org.apache.doris.nereids.analyzer;
import org.apache.doris.nereids.exceptions.UnboundException;
import org.apache.doris.nereids.trees.expressions.Expression;
import org.apache.doris.nereids.trees.expressions.NamedExpression;
import org.apache.doris.nereids.trees.expressions.functions.PropagateNullable;
import org.apache.doris.nereids.trees.expressions.shape.UnaryExpression;
import org.apache.doris.nereids.trees.expressions.visitor.ExpressionVisitor;
import org.apache.doris.nereids.types.DataType;
import com.google.common.base.Preconditions;
import com.google.common.collect.ImmutableList;
import java.util.List;
import java.util.Optional;
/**
* Expression for unbound alias.
*/
public class UnboundAlias extends NamedExpression implements UnaryExpression, Unbound, PropagateNullable {
private final Optional<String> alias;
private final boolean nameFromChild;
public UnboundAlias(Expression child) {
this(ImmutableList.of(child), Optional.empty());
}
public UnboundAlias(Expression child, String alias) {
this(ImmutableList.of(child), Optional.of(alias));
}
public UnboundAlias(Expression child, String alias, boolean nameFromChild) {
this(ImmutableList.of(child), Optional.of(alias), nameFromChild);
}
private UnboundAlias(List<Expression> children, Optional<String> alias) {
this(children, alias, false);
}
private UnboundAlias(List<Expression> children, Optional<String> alias, boolean nameFromChild) {
super(children);
this.alias = alias;
this.nameFromChild = nameFromChild;
}
@Override
public DataType getDataType() throws UnboundException {
return child().getDataType();
}
@Override
public String computeToSql() {
StringBuilder stringBuilder = new StringBuilder();
stringBuilder.append("(" + child() + ")");
alias.ifPresent(name -> stringBuilder.append(" AS " + name));
return stringBuilder.toString();
}
@Override
public String toString() {
StringBuilder stringBuilder = new StringBuilder();
stringBuilder.append("UnboundAlias(" + child() + ")");
alias.ifPresent(name -> stringBuilder.append(" AS " + name));
return stringBuilder.toString();
}
@Override
public <R, C> R accept(ExpressionVisitor<R, C> visitor, C context) {
return visitor.visitUnboundAlias(this, context);
}
@Override
public UnboundAlias withChildren(List<Expression> children) {
Preconditions.checkArgument(children.size() == 1);
return new UnboundAlias(children, alias);
}
public Optional<String> getAlias() {
return alias;
}
public boolean isNameFromChild() {
return nameFromChild;
}
}
